Firearms were responsible for most of 2004 homicides

By YVETTE CRAIG
Staff Writer

Firearms killed most of the 58 people slain across Nashville last year — the fewest homicides since 1967, according to Metro Police Chief Ronal Serpas.

WEB_0103-A-INMATES

''While murder is very often one of the most difficult crimes to predict and prevent, I fully believe that the outstanding work of our police officers in neighborhoods throughout Nashville played a significant role in bringing the murder count down,'' Serpas said in a news release.

The total number of arrests by police through Dec. 25 increased 16% over the year before. Narcotics arrests jumped 8%, and the number of traffic stops increased by 16 %, Serpas added.

Fifty of the 58 cases have been cleared by arrest, have warrants on file, are awaiting grand jury action or were cleared when the suspect died.

Investigations continue on the remaining cases, police report.

By yesterday, two people had been killed in 2005.
